Cluster g\mathbf g-vector fan conjecture

For each vertex vv of the exchange graph, let Cone(v)\operatorname{Cone}(v) be the cone in VV^* spanned by the weights g(xev)\mathbf g(x^v_e) for eI(v)e\in I(v). A fan is a collection of cones closed under faces in which any two cones meet in a face of each. Cluster g\mathbf g-vector fan conjecture. The collection {Cone(v):vEx0(B)}\{\operatorname{Cone}(v):v\in\mathrm{Ex}_0(B)\} is a fan and the map vCone(v)v\mapsto\operatorname{Cone}(v) is injective. The source identifies this with a restatement of the cited conjecture and gives no general resolution.
